At EA’s “Investor Day” in 2024, Laura Miele, EA’s president, revealed that Respawn is developing the last installment of Cal’s storyline.
May The Force Be With Respawn
During her talk, Laura Miele disclosed that Respawn’s games centered on Cal Kestis and his adventure were among the top-selling Star Wars video games.
“We have delivered some of the highest quality and best-selling Star Wars games of all-time, with over $5 billion in net bookings”
After bragging about their financial success, she mentioned in one short sentence:
Respawn is working hard to bring the final chapter of this thrilling story to players.
On the other hand, no specific release date or possible title were mentioned. It seems we’ll have to wait quite some time.
Besides that, we’re curious about who might take over as director following Stig Asmussen’s departure from Respawn in 2023, as he was behind Star Wars Jedi Fallen Order and Survivor. However, the new appointment hasn’t been announced yet.
